In commemoration of the 9th October, 2025 International Day of Sight, the CIDJAP Ave Maria Eye Specialist Hospital organized a five-day free eye care outreach from 5th to 10th October 2025. The program, held at the hospital premises, was designed to promote eye health and prevent avoidable blindness among residents of Enugu State.

A total of 682 patients from various communities were attended to, receiving quality eye care services free of charge. The outreach featured free consultations, comprehensive eye examinations and refractions using advanced automated machines, ensuring accurate diagnosis and effective visual correction.

The initiative, valued at over ₦8.5 million, reflected CIDJAP's commitment to improving community health and restoring hope to the less privileged. Through this humanitarian gesture, the people of Enugu State were given not just clearer vision, but a renewed sense of dignity and wellbeing a true evidence to CIDJAP's mission of compassion in action.
